Stroke surgery is not needed for every stroke, but it can be life-saving in selected situations. The right procedure depends on whether the stroke is caused by a blocked artery or bleeding in the brain, how severe it is, and how quickly treatment begins.

Overview: When Stroke Surgery May Be Needed

Stroke surgery refers to procedures used to treat certain types of stroke or their complications. Many people with stroke are treated with medicines, intensive monitoring, and rehabilitation rather than an operation. However, surgery or a minimally invasive procedure may be recommended when there is severe bleeding, major swelling inside the skull, a ruptured aneurysm, or a large clot that can be removed from an artery.

Doctors first determine whether the stroke is ischemic, caused by a blocked blood vessel, or hemorrhagic, caused by bleeding in or around the brain. This distinction matters because the treatments are very different. A procedure that helps one type of stroke may not help the other, so urgent brain imaging is a key step in decision-making.

In general, stroke surgery is considered when it can prevent further brain injury, reduce pressure on the brain, or improve blood flow to threatened brain tissue. The choice may involve neurosurgeons, neurologists, interventional neuroradiologists, and critical care teams working together. Because timing strongly affects outcome, evaluation happens quickly and treatment decisions are often made within hours.

Types of Stroke Procedures Explained

Types of Stroke Procedures Explained — stroke surgery

One important procedure for ischemic stroke is mechanical thrombectomy. In this minimally invasive treatment, a specialist guides a thin tube through a blood vessel to the blocked artery in the brain and removes the clot. This is typically used for selected patients with a large vessel blockage and may be done alongside or instead of clot-dissolving medicine, depending on the situation. Patients who want to understand this option may hear it described as thrombectomy for stroke.

For some very large strokes, the brain can swell enough to become life-threatening. In these cases, decompressive surgery may be needed. A decompressive craniectomy involves removing part of the skull temporarily to give the swollen brain more room and lower pressure. This does not reverse the stroke itself, but it can reduce the risk of fatal compression and may improve the chance of survival.

When stroke is caused by bleeding, procedures focus on controlling the source of hemorrhage and preventing rebleeding. A ruptured brain aneurysm may be treated with surgical clipping, in which a small metal clip is placed across the aneurysm neck, or with an endovascular technique such as coiling. These approaches are commonly used in brain aneurysm-related bleeding.

Other procedures may include surgery to remove a large blood clot from within the brain, placement of a drain to relieve hydrocephalus, or treatment of abnormal blood vessels such as arteriovenous malformations. The exact choice depends on the bleed location, the patient’s overall health, and whether the procedure is likely to improve safety or function.

Signs That May Lead to Urgent Surgical Evaluation

Signs That May Lead to Urgent Surgical Evaluation — stroke surgery

Symptoms of stroke usually begin suddenly. They can include weakness or numbness on one side of the body, trouble speaking or understanding speech, facial drooping, sudden vision changes, severe dizziness, loss of balance, or a severe sudden headache. These warning signs always require emergency care, whether or not surgery is eventually needed.

Certain findings make urgent surgical assessment more likely. These include reduced consciousness, signs of rising pressure inside the skull, very large strokes seen on imaging, significant bleeding, worsening neurological symptoms, or evidence that a major brain artery is blocked. A severe “worst headache,” vomiting, neck stiffness, or collapse can also suggest bleeding around the brain from a ruptured aneurysm.

Families are sometimes told that surgery is being considered because the brain is swelling, the bleed is expanding, or a treatable blood vessel problem has been found. In these moments, clinicians balance the urgency of action with the risks of intervention. The goal is to protect as much brain function as possible while preventing life-threatening complications.

  • Call emergency services immediately for sudden stroke symptoms.
  • Do not drive the person unless there is no other option.
  • Note the time symptoms started or the last time the person was known to be well.
  • Avoid food, drink, or unapproved medicines until a doctor has assessed swallowing and the stroke type.

How Doctors Decide If Surgery Is Appropriate

The decision to perform stroke surgery begins with rapid diagnosis. Brain imaging, usually a CT scan or MRI, shows whether the stroke is due to bleeding or a blocked artery. CT or MR angiography may also be used to look closely at the blood vessels and identify a clot, aneurysm, or other vascular abnormality. These tests help doctors understand both the cause of the stroke and whether a procedure is technically possible.

Several factors are reviewed together: the type of stroke, size and location of the injury, time since symptom onset, age, pre-stroke level of function, current neurological status, and other medical conditions. For thrombectomy, doctors consider whether a large artery is blocked and whether brain tissue may still be saved. For decompressive surgery, they assess the amount of swelling and the risk of dangerous pressure effects.

In hemorrhagic stroke, the location of the bleed, the amount of blood, the presence of hydrocephalus, and the source of bleeding all matter. Aneurysm repair may be recommended urgently because the chance of rebleeding can be serious. In selected cases, doctors may discuss aneurysm surgery or an endovascular alternative, depending on the anatomy and the patient’s condition.

The risks and expected benefits are explained to the patient or family as clearly as possible. Even when surgery is appropriate, it cannot guarantee a full recovery. Instead, it is chosen because it offers the best available chance to reduce further brain damage, preserve life, or improve long-term outcome.

Treatment Options for Different Stroke Situations

For ischemic stroke, treatment often starts with emergency medical therapy. Some patients receive clot-dissolving medicine if they arrive within the right time window and meet safety criteria. If a large artery in the brain is blocked, mechanical clot removal may be added because restoring blood flow quickly can protect vulnerable brain tissue. This approach is commonly discussed in centers offering comprehensive stroke treatment.

Large ischemic strokes can sometimes cause severe edema, especially in the middle cerebral artery territory. When medicines and intensive care are not enough to control pressure, decompressive craniectomy may be considered. This procedure is generally reserved for carefully selected patients because it is major surgery, but it can be life-saving.

For hemorrhagic stroke, treatment depends on where the bleeding occurs and why it happened. Intracerebral hemorrhage may require blood pressure control, reversal of blood-thinning medicines, monitoring in intensive care, and occasionally surgery to remove a hematoma. Subarachnoid hemorrhage due to a ruptured aneurysm usually requires urgent securing of the aneurysm with clipping or coiling to prevent another bleed.

Some people have stroke-like emergencies caused by underlying vessel problems, including carotid artery disease, aneurysms, or arteriovenous malformations. In selected settings, delayed preventive procedures may be advised after the emergency phase to lower future stroke risk. The treatment plan is individualized and usually continues beyond the operation with rehabilitation, medication review, and risk-factor control.

Recovery After Stroke Surgery and Ongoing Care

After stroke surgery, patients are usually cared for in a stroke unit or intensive care unit. The team monitors brain pressure, breathing, blood pressure, fluid balance, neurological function, and signs of complications such as infection, seizures, or rebleeding. Recovery patterns vary widely because they depend not only on the procedure, but also on how much brain tissue was affected before treatment.

Rehabilitation often starts early, sometimes within days if the patient is stable. Physical therapy, occupational therapy, and speech-language therapy help support movement, communication, swallowing, and daily function. Progress may be gradual, and families often need guidance on realistic expectations and home planning.

Long-term care usually includes prevention of another stroke. This may involve managing blood pressure, diabetes, cholesterol, and heart rhythm problems; stopping smoking; improving sleep and activity habits; and taking prescribed medicines safely. Follow-up imaging may be needed after aneurysm treatment, thrombectomy, or surgery for bleeding to confirm healing and guide future care.

Prevention, Self-Care, and When to Seek Medical Help

Not all strokes can be prevented, but many risks can be reduced. The most important steps include controlling high blood pressure, managing diabetes, treating high cholesterol, staying physically active, maintaining a healthy weight, limiting alcohol, and avoiding tobacco. People with atrial fibrillation or carotid artery disease may need regular medical follow-up because these conditions can raise stroke risk.

Self-care after a stroke or stroke procedure focuses on consistency and safety. Taking medicines exactly as prescribed, attending rehabilitation sessions, keeping follow-up appointments, and reporting new symptoms promptly are all important. Emotional recovery matters too, as anxiety, low mood, and cognitive changes are common after stroke and deserve medical attention.

Urgent medical help is needed for any sudden signs of stroke, even if they improve quickly. A transient episode can be a warning sign of a more serious event. Emergency care is also important after stroke surgery if there is worsening headache, new weakness, confusion, fever, seizures, trouble breathing, or a decline in alertness.

Anyone with symptoms suggestive of a vascular emergency should be evaluated without delay. Fast treatment improves the chance of limiting brain injury and helps doctors determine whether medicines, monitoring, or a procedure offers the safest and most effective care.

Frequently asked questions

Does every stroke require surgery?

No. Many strokes are treated with medicines, close monitoring, and rehabilitation rather than surgery. Procedures are usually considered only in specific situations, such as a large blocked artery, dangerous brain swelling, major bleeding, or a ruptured aneurysm.

What is decompression surgery for stroke?

Decompression surgery, often called decompressive craniectomy, is used when severe swelling raises pressure inside the skull. A section of skull is temporarily removed to give the brain more space and reduce compression. It is usually reserved for selected, serious cases.

What is the difference between clipping and coiling?

Both are treatments for brain aneurysms that can cause hemorrhagic stroke. Clipping is an open surgical procedure in which a clip is placed across the aneurysm, while coiling is an endovascular procedure done from inside the blood vessels. The best choice depends on the aneurysm’s shape, location, and the patient’s condition.

Can surgery cure an ischemic stroke?

Surgery or a catheter-based procedure cannot erase brain injury that has already happened, but it may restore blood flow and limit further damage. Mechanical thrombectomy can be very helpful for certain large vessel blockages. The sooner treatment begins, the greater the chance of preserving brain function.

How risky is stroke surgery?

All stroke procedures carry risks, including bleeding, infection, vessel injury, anesthesia-related problems, or no meaningful improvement in function. At the same time, doctors recommend them when the expected benefit outweighs those risks. The exact risk profile depends on the type of stroke, the procedure, and the patient’s overall health.

How long does recovery take after stroke surgery?

Recovery time varies widely. Some people improve over weeks, while others need months of rehabilitation and ongoing support. Recovery depends on the stroke type, the size and location of brain injury, the procedure performed, and the person’s health before the stroke.
